Wine & Spirits:  Rated as Exceptional examples of their type.  "An impressively cool and brisk Cabernet, predominantly from Charles Krug's estate vineyards in Yountville, this starts out on black plum and grows increasingly more generous with air. The wine expands into deep purple-black fruit and potent tannins, which bring out some warmth to balance the fresh, minty aspects of the flavor."   Aug 2009

Wine Enthusiast:  Rated as Excellent, extremely well made and highly recommended. "With rare exceptions, Charles Krug has been turning out some of the most drinkable Cabernets in Napa Valley without gouging customers on price. This ’06, from their vineyard in Yountville, is a lovely wine. Bone dry and beautifully structured, it shows classic flavors of black currants, cedar and spices. Now–2012." Dec 2009

Winery:  "Nestled between the Vaca and Mayacamas Mountain ranges, the Yountville appellation provides complexity and finesse to our Peter Mondavi Family Cabernet Sauvignon. Aromas of cassis, black cherry and roasted coffee open to flavors of dark cherries, cocoa and black licorice. Robust and full bodied, this wine has chewy tannins and a long, intense finish."

Varietal:  85% Cabernet Sauvignon, 6% Petit Verdot, 3% Syrah, 2% Malbec, 2% Cabernet Franc, 1% Petite Syrah, 1% Merlot
Ageing:  18 month in 50% French (35% new), 50% American
Alcohol:  14.5%
Region: Yountville, Napa Valley, California
